Identifying and Treating Minor Surface Scratches
When planning to repair an acrylic sheet surface, it is important to assess the depth of the scratch. Any light scratches that typically affect only the top of the surface can easily be reduced with help of specialised acrylic polishing compounds or suitable buffing techniques. Make sure to first clean the surface well before starting the process of repairing to prevent dust and debris from causing any further damage.
Follow the dos and don’ts for cleaning acrylic sheets including using a soft microfiber cloth and non-abrasive polishing product to minimize the appearance of minor scratches without damaging the surface. Blend the affected area with the surrounding surface with help of gentle circular motions. One must also take care to keep pressure low to not create uneven spots or additional marks.

Regular maintenance is equally important. One must avoid the use of harsh cleaning agents, and only use soft cleaning materials to retain acrylic surface finish while preventing future scratches.
Preventive Measures and Long-Term Surface Care
While undertaking minor repairs to rectify minor scratches and enhance the appeal of surface materials, it is also important to take preventive steps for long term protection such as making use of protective pads, using soft products and mild cleaning solutions to clean the surfaces can minimize wear and tear and enhance the life of decorative surfaces.
